A flywheel rotating about a fixed axis has a kinetic energy of 360J when its angular speed is 30 rads⁻¹.The moment of inertia of the flywheel about the axis of rotation is
Options
(a) 0.15 kg-m²
(b) 0.75 kg-m²
(c) 0.60 kg-m²
(d) 0.80 kg-m²
Correct Answer:
0.80 kg-m²
